Key Tools for Maximizing Transparency

Supplier Relationship Management (SRM) Systems: Implementing SRM systems centralizes supplier data, performance metrics, and contractual agreements. These systems facilitate real-time visibility into supplier activities, fostering accountability and collaboration.

Data Analytics and Reporting: Leveraging advanced analytics enables businesses to derive actionable insights from supplier data. By analyzing key performance indicators (KPIs) and trends, organizations can make informed decisions, identify potential issues, and drive continuous improvement.

Blockchain Technology: Blockchain offers immutable, transparent records of transactions and interactions within the supply chain. It enhances trust by providing verifiable proof of origin, compliance with standards, and adherence to contractual obligations.

Compliance and Auditing Tools: Utilizing compliance management software and conducting regular audits ensures adherence to regulatory requirements and industry standards. This proactive approach minimizes risks associated with non-compliance and strengthens supplier relationships.
